Cool and Colorful Popsicle Banners
Credit: kimandcarrie.com
Use popsicle sticks to create popsicles.
Nope, that wasnt a typo, and yes, you read that right.
Our first craft on the list is creating decorative popsicle banners.
This project is quick and easy.
All you need is a handful of craft sticks glued to colorful kitchen sponges availablehere.
These banners are great for summer-themed parties.
The best thing is, they are handy for cleaning up when the party is over.

Cactus Sticks
Credit: keepcalmandmommyon.com
Ideally, you would want to use green sticks for this one.
Depending on your childs age, you may need to help them cut and glue the cactus arms.
This craftwork is perfect for desert dioramas, or simply just another random addition to your kids toy chest.

Popsicle Stick Bench
Credit: jinxykids.com
Make this bench with popsicle sticks slotted on craft foam or cardboard.
you’ve got the option to get colorful craft foam sheetshereif you dont have any at home.
If youre unsure of how to cut this, use the printable cut-out pattern, we found onthis page.
I can imagine the kids tiny toys sitting on this bench.
